Description from the manager
Probably the best in its price range, the San Felice Terrace is a sophisticated 3rd floor apartment located only few minutes walk to the Rialto Bridge and the renowned Cà D'Oro Palace, in the eastern side of the authentic Cannaregio District. Here you can find some of the best local restaurants, such as La Vedova and Vini da Gigio which is literally next door, and every sort of shop along Strada Nuova. The Billa supermarket is just around the corner, while the Rialto Market is across the Grand Canal.

LondonRefined Luxury in Cannareggio
Left on 08/25/2012 for a stay in May 2012
The San Felice Terrace is an exquisitely furnished two bedroom apartment with two balconies, one of which over looks the canal. The unique selling point is the beautifully equipped kitchen, which enabled us to cook some wonderful meals with fish and vegetables from the Rialto market, only 5 minutes away. I would recommend this apartment to any person who may prefer to eat in from time to time, although it is also easy walking distance from Vini del Giglio, Anice Stellato, and alle Testiere, all of which are excellent restaurants. We are returning to the apartment in May 2013.
